849 wordsThe Birth of Venus is a beautiful Renaissance canvas masterpiece created by Sandro Botticelli. The picture illustrates the birth of Venus in a very mystical way. Venus has emerged from sea on a shell which is being driven to shore by flying wind-gods. She is surrounded by beautiful roses which are painted in a truly remarkable color.
